This role is part of Advanced Concepts and Enterprise Engineering (ACE), supporting Blue Origin’s mission of millions of people living and working in space for the benefit of Earth. The team fosters innovation and drives engineering workflows of the future, shared solutions and standards, simplicity and lower costs, and manufacturable design.
As a Director, Embedded Software Engineering, you'll lead a highly skilled group responsible for developing platform software and tools for a wide variety of spaceflight systems. You'll drive the strategic direction and technical excellence of our Common Avionics Software Platform while pioneering the integration of Generative AI technologies in embedded software development. Your leadership will enable the design, architecture, and implementation of safety‑critical real‑time embedded software as part of Blue Origin's Avionics Center of Excellence.
Our work enables all Blue Origin business units to routinely transport people and payloads to orbit and beyond. In this director role, you will shape the future of embedded software engineering while building and mentoring the next generation of avionics software talent.
In This Position, You Will
- Lead and manage a multidisciplinary team of embedded software engineers developing the Common Avionics Software Platform.
- Drive strategic direction for platform software development across embedded avionics systems, including device drivers, middleware, and application software.
- Champion innovation in engineering tools and capabilities, particularly in the application of Generative AI to avionics embedded software development.
- Collaborate with hardware, systems, and program leadership to define software requirements and ensure interoperability across varied hardware platforms.
- Establish architecture decisions and lead design discussions for embedded systems across multiple vehicle programs.
- Set engineering standards for performance optimization, scalability, and portability across the software platform.
- Oversee testing strategies, debugging methodologies, and software performance analysis across different hardware architectures.
- Ensure comprehensive documentation standards, including requirements, design specifications, and API references.
- Foster a culture of continuous improvement and technical excellence within the team.
- Lead cross‑functional integration efforts to deploy avionics platform software across Blue Origin's range of products.
- Develop engineering talent through recruitment, mentoring, and career development of senior professionals.
